Microwave absorber cutting


Material Type

  • Magnetic composite material: Ferrite powder mixed with rubber/resin.
  • Carbon-based material: Carbon nanotubes, graphene enhanced polymer.

Application Scenarios

  • 5G equipment, mobile phone antennas, chip packaging electromagnetic interference shielding.

Technical Requirements

  •  Heat Affected Zone (HAZ) Control: Avoid material carbonization or delamination, maintain wave absorption performance.
  •  Edge Quality: Prevent burrs from causing electromagnetic reflection leakage.

Process Key Points

  •  Laser Type
    • High absorption material: Fiber laser (short wavelength) or femtosecond laser.
    • Carbon-based composite material: Green laser (532nm) to improve absorption rate.
  •  Parameter Example
    • Ferrite rubber sheet (1mm): 200W fiber laser, speed 0.8m/min, nitrogen protection.
    • Carbon-based wave absorption layer (0.5mm): Ultraviolet nanosecond laser, energy density 3J/cm², repetition frequency 50kHz.
